Output 70aa818db90f6ddbe2b65774553aba24f84ba4b058fd3f6abfcb0c7a6b536e2e:0

value
4395240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f959c8da1a4ea66039a5922340de3a4ca21a8152 OP_EQUAL
address
3QRTjejUAxtQdnW43r2xgvvMcKTqQwX99x
transaction
70aa818db90f6ddbe2b65774553aba24f84ba4b058fd3f6abfcb0c7a6b536e2e
spent
true